I have a 1991 Astro Optical Supplies "house brand"
AMASCO AT7D
D= 60mm F= 700 Refactor, F11(I think)
I'd like to find out
Q1: Who made these little gems (nameplate has AMASCO with CircleT)
Q2: What does AMASCO stand for?

circle T is usually TOWA, a Japanese scope manufacturer

as for amasco I think it is just like tasco -just the name given to a house brand of manufactured goods

I was always under the impression that they were named after the Amateur Astronomers Supply Company, the former trading name of Astro Optical Supplies. They were of good quality and a fair bit cheaper than their Unitron's and probably were a mixture of Towa, Carton, Tasco etc. A bit like Bintel who rebadge various telescopes from over the water.
